Canada’s New Competition and Foreign Investment Laws: What Your Business Needs to Know – Michael Osborne
-
Canada’s Competition Act has been radically overhauled. Businesses must now comply with new provisions and face higher than ever penalties if they do not. At the same time, Canada is using national security reviews aggressively against foreign take-overs in critical minerals and technology sectors. The result is that businesses face greater competition and FDI enforcement risks than ever before. Michael Osborne will discuss what these sweeping changes mean for businesses and how to navigate the evolving enforcement landscape to stay out of trouble.
